A traditional jam with a clove scent, prepared by soaking small eggplants in lime water and cooking them in syrup. This deep-rooted traditional sweet jam adds a surprising flavor to breakfast tables.
Peel the small eggplants and pierce them with cloves, then soak in lime water for at least four hours.
Rinse the eggplants in plenty of water, blanch in boiling water for a few minutes, and drain.
Boil the sugar and water to prepare a syrup, add the blanched eggplants to the syrup, and cook slowly over low heat.
Add the lemon juice and cook until the syrup thickens. Important: it is ready when the eggplants turn translucent and absorb the syrup; fill sterilized jars while boiling hot and seal them.
Important: Soaking eggplants in lime water both preserves their firmness and removes their bitterness; after soaking, rinse thoroughly with plenty of water to completely remove the lime residue. Contains no flour, milk, or eggs; it is plant-based and gluten-free. Fill sterilized jars with the boiling jam and store in a cool, dark place.
Studding the eggplants with cloves before cooking adds aroma and creates a nice visual detail for presentation. If you can't find lime water, a long soak in cold water also helps keep them firm.
